Rivers Residents Felicitates with Daddy OPM As He Celebrates Birthday and Church Anniversary


Port Harcourt residents and people outside the garden city have continued to pour encomium on the Overseer of Omega Power Ministry Apostle Chibuzor Chinyere on his forthcoming birthday celebration and the 12 years anniversary of the Omega Power Ministry.

A member of the ministry who spoke with our correspondent in Port Harcourt said the occasion of the dual celebration will be used to show appreciation for the good works the man of God had shown on the residents of the city and beyond. The member who identified himself as Ndubuisi Onyije said the popular man of God has used his calling to impact in the people of the state.

Also one of the prostitutes who was recently converted by the Apostle said it was imperative to celebrate him said she will be ever grateful for what the popular man of God did for her and her family by delivering her from the claws of the evil one. She prayed that the lord Almighty grant him more years to continue with his good works in the state. "I have unfortunately been in sin for years but the Lord God has used this great man of His to save me. I wish the best and also believe his efforts shall not be in vain" she said.

Meanwhile there are plans to celebrate the double anniversary by the ministry. An official of the ministry which headquarters is located at Eliozu road Port Harcourt said there are plans to ensure that the dual celebration does not go unannounced. “You are aware of his contributions in terms of salvaging the souls of men and their physical wellbeing in the state we are doing our best to reiterate all these he said.
